The Role and Significance of Potassium Persulfate (CAS No. 7727-21-1)


Potassium persulfate, designated by its Chemical Abstracts Service (CAS) number 7727-21-1, is a widely used inorganic compound with significant applications across various industries, including pharmaceuticals, textiles, and cosmetics, as well as in analytical chemistry and environmental engineering. This compound is a white, crystalline solid that is highly soluble in water and serves as a powerful oxidizing agent.

Applications


One of the primary uses of potassium persulfate is as a polymerization initiator. In the manufacturing of polymers and plastics, potassium persulfate can initiate radical reactions, which are critical in the polymerization process. For instance, in the production of polystyrene and polyacrylamide, potassium persulfate is often preferred over other initiators due to its ability to generate radicals at relatively low temperatures, thus facilitating smoother reactions.


Potassium persulfate is also integral in the field of environmental science. It is utilized in the treatment of contaminated groundwater and soil, particularly for the oxidation of organic pollutants, including chlorinated solvents and other hazardous waste. The compound serves as a chemical oxidant that helps break down these harmful substances into less toxic compounds, thereby reducing environmental damage. This application is critical in remediation projects, where clean-up of hazardous sites is essential for public health.

In the textile industry, potassium persulfate is employed as a bleaching agent. It effectively decolorizes and whitens fabrics, and due to its strong oxidative properties, it is also used to remove certain impurities from textile fibers. Moreover, it helps improve the dye uptake in fabric dyeing processes, resulting in more vibrant colors and improved overall quality.


In cosmetics and personal care products, potassium persulfate is often found in formulations requiring high levels of purity and effectiveness. Its oxidizing properties can aid in product stability and efficacy, particularly in hair care products such as bleaching agents and color treatments.


Safety and Handling


While potassium persulfate is a valuable compound, it is essential to handle it with care due to its potential health hazards. It can cause skin and eye irritation upon direct contact, and inhalation of its dust can lead to respiratory issues. Therefore, safety protocols including gloves, goggles, and proper ventilation should be implemented during its handling to minimize risk.


Moreover, it is crucial to store potassium persulfate properly to avoid accidental decomposition. It should be kept in a cool, dry place away from reducing agents, as it can react vigorously with such substances, leading to the potential for explosive reactions. Regulatory guidelines suggest that facilities managing such chemicals should be trained in proper storage and emergency response measures to ensure safety.
